 Yeah, this is one reason I tend to only use BIN or snipes these days.
Otherwise, it's far too easy (for me, at least) to have the following set of
mental steps:

 "how much would I pay for that? well, $100 seems like all I'd pay for it if
I found one locally"
 [bid $100. e*ay says 'you have been outbid']
 "well, $110's only $10 more, I guess"
 [...]
 "okay, $200's only $10 more".

 I tend to forget about the $100 I started with, and only think about the
$10 more I'm putting in each time. It's not so much the bidding war where I
try and outbid someone else, it's just that if their initial bid is higher,
it's really easy to chase up to that bid in small steps without noticing it.

 snipes mean I say 'okay, I want that but only for $100', put in the snipe,
and forget about it until a week passes and either I win the thing, or I
don't. BIN is the same, but with more instant gratification.
